Sorry this if this has already been covered...when searching for stars in a GTA forum...you tend to get a lot of results.

 

But I noticed in the Gameplay trailer when Franklin's clothes are being changed some of them had stars next to them?

 

What do you think the reason for that is?

 

Theory or two of my own.

1. Those items starred would make Franklin stick out of place and bring attention to him

or

2. Those stars make him more distinguished aka a tux would have 4 or 5 stars and you would need a certain star level to talk to certain people or get into events or might even trigger npc comments....

 

well thats my thoughts...now its time for yours.
